Abstract

This research purposed to represent the method of the time-dependent energy magnetics field inductor under electromotive force equation in RL circuit.  In this research, used the method of electrical circuit analysis using the Kirchhoff’s law and the non-homogeneous first linear differential equation. The integration method was used to calculate the total current equation. The results of calculation the time-dependent energy in inductor value equation is directly proportional to the inductor. The current ​​is inversely proportional to the inductor. The electric charge ​​is inversely proportional to the inductor.
